#68d525 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68d525 is composed of 40.8% red, 83.5%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.6%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 97.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 49%. #68d525 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ff4a with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#68d525 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68d525 has RGB values of R:104, G:213,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 6870309.

Shades and Tints of #68d525
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c02 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#68d525
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7e7c is the less saturated color, while #61f208 is the most saturated one.
